Job Description:
The Machinist Technician sets up and operates various conventional and/or numerically controlled machining centers on the most complex and difficult jobs. Works from blueprints, sketches, planning sheets, verbal instructions, and/or engineering, tooling, or equipment information. Contributes to lean initiatives to increase productivity and reduce costs. Works independently with minimum guidance in a team environment.
Responsibilities:
- Runs multiple machines efficiently, which may require simultaneous operations.
- Adapts or improvises tooling to accomplish results where operations require a broad knowledge of production machining technology, operating skills, and shop techniques together with diversified experience.
- Sets ups, adjusts, and operates a variety of conventional and/or special purpose machines to perform the most diversified and difficult production operations on work having close and exact tolerances, several dimensional relationships, unusual contours, dimensional and finish requirements.
- Interprets customer requirements from blueprints, complex drawings, engineering specifications, quality directives, charts, tables, sketches, and verbal instructions.
- Interfaces with engineering to resolve drawing errors, suggest design changes, and solve product/process problems.
- Implements manufacturing methods using standard production machines, materials, and tooling.
- May advise and assist with tooling design.
- Makes complex setups, which may include multiple work piece stations, utilizing custom and standard holding devices.
- Develops and defines processes with limited documentation, as required.
- Trouble shoots and resolves machining problems.
- Responsible for machining and checking parts to maintain a high level of quality and efficiency.
- Inspects finished parts for conformance to specifications by visual examination, and utilizes precision measuring instruments such as gages, calipers, micrometers, comparators, and surface plate techniques.
- May be required to use coordinate measuring machine (CMM).
- Ensures equipment is calibrated in accordance with schedule.
- Routinely maintains equipment to ensure cleanliness, accuracy, and reliability specific to division requirements.
- Accurately and regularly performs statistical process control (SPC) specific to division requirements.
- Uses advanced shop mathematics, which may include trigonometry, and general knowledge of metal characteristics and other processing requirements.
